Benchtop Freeze Dryer FM-BFD-A102

Benchtop Freeze Dryer FM-BFD-A102

Benchtop Freeze Dryer FM-BFD-A102 is equipped with an 8-port manifold, allowing efficient simultaneous freeze drying of multiple flasks. It features a powerful condenser system with a temperature of -55 °C and maintains vacuum pressure below 10 Pa for optimal performance. It is controlled by a user-friendly microprocessor touch screen, ensuring precise operation and monitoring. This is ideal for applications in biological research, chemical analysis, and diagnostic sample preparation.

Specifications

Freeze Drying Area 0.12 m²
Freeze Drying Time 24 h
Final Condenser Temperature -55 °C
Ice Condenser Capacity 3 kg/24 h
Condenser Volume 9 L
Number of shelves 4
Material Loading Capacity/Shelf 300 ml
Material Loading Capacity 1200 ml
Ultimate Vacuum <10 Pa
Vacuum Pump Speed 2L/S
USB Interface Yes
Manifold Number 8 pcs
Drying Chamber Standard
Drying Chamber Material Transparent acrylic
Control System Microprocessor, touch screen
Penicillin Bottle Capacity Ø22 195 pcs
Penicillin Bottle Capacity Ø16 360 pcs
Penicillin Bottle Capacity Ø12 690 pcs
Power Supply 220V/50Hz,60Hz
Dimension (W×D×H) 582 ×541×374/684 mm
